Are you talknig about the BBBC banquet? or are they having a scoring day? If it is a scoring day they will have a hand ful of BBBC scorers there and you will jsut wait in line to have it scored! Once they are finished they will let you know the final score. If it nets 140 they will ask you if you want to pay 25 bucks to have it entered in OBBC. If you do they will fill out your paper work and they will submit it for you!
